How to Sync Android Contacts With Gmail

As indicated in the previous article " Safe Keeping your Contacts " in this post I will illustrate how to sync contacts to Gmail account . First things first, make sure you have a working internet connection. And a Gmail account logged in on the phone. 1 Hit your Android menu button and select "System settings. "     2 Select "Accounts & Sync" from the options available there.  This will be listed under "Personal."     3 Click the your desired email to sync under Accounts label.  Click on the Gmail option. This is the symbol with the blue background and the "g." You can check the icon with the green circular arrows to the right to make sure the active sync is on for gmail.     4 Tap "Sync Gmail. " You can also sync other aspects for Gmail such as photos, books, movies, and so on.     5 Click on the other options that you want to sync even your Contacts.

Rooted Phones: The Ultimate Guide to Supercharged Android Devices What is a Rooted Phone? A rooted Android phone is one where users have gained  administrative (superuser) privileges , allowing complete control over the operating system. This is similar to "jailbreaking" on iPhones but offers even deeper system access. Key Capabilities of a Rooted Phone: ✔ Remove pre-installed bloatware ✔ Install custom ROMs and kernels ✔ Overclock CPU/GPU for better performance ✔ Block all ads system-wide ✔ Backup entire system partitions ✔ Tweak system UI beyond normal limits Why Root Your Android Phone?
